Hai Phong
Hai Phong is the third-most populous municipality in Vietnam, situated on the northern coast along the Gulf of Tonkin. It serves as the country's largest seaport and a primary industrial hub, handling significant maritime trade freight. Historically, the city was developed by French colonists in the...
